Last June, a driver in Portland drove his truck through a parade route, sending attendees running for safety. Now new dashcam footage from inside the truck has been released, showing the driver completely losing his temper over closed exits along the parade route reports OregonLive.

In the video, the driver Sidney Mecham can be heard honking his horn aggressively and screaming, “They got it all blocked off! The Lloyd Center exit! The Convention Center exit! Every motherfucking exit! You bum motherfuckers! Fuck you! Fuck you! Fuck you! Fuck you!” Clearly in a bad mood, Mecham is then shown driving through traffic cones, up onto the shoulder to get around barricades, coming close to hitting a truck and then nearly hitting a number of people who were just there to watch the parade.

Thankfully an officer pulled Mecham over and arrested him before he managed to hit anyone. At the time, he was charged with “nearly 40 criminal charges, including multiple counts of reckless driving and hit-and-run property damage, as well as about two dozen traffic violations.” He is currently still in jail after a judge denied his bail back in August.

Following his arrest, it came out that Mecham is a registered sex offender and had a previous conviction for driving on a suspended license. Back in 1999, he was convicted of attempted first-degree rape and first-degree sodomy. Because he was 15 at the time of the crime, he only served three years in prison. Following his release, he routinely violated the terms of his probation and was sent back to jail for an additional three years and two months. His second conviction came in 2016 when he was sentenced to two years and four months in prison for sexually abusing an underage boy, as well as giving him weed and alcohol.
